One perk of a mobile home is everything is so close.
Now here on holidays for a full week and no days with over 1000 steps. Includes Saturday where lots of family here for day so had lots of trips to bedroom for 30-minute rest breaks.
My discipline paid off as no significant post-exertional malaise. 🙂

Quilt is bound (hand stitched the top binding with various multi-coloured cottons. Nothing is straight or even, so the puffiness hides a lot of that - I don’t want to completely flatten it.
I’ll add slow ‘big stitch’ quilting (a la sashiko) with fine perle cottons gradually, at least in the big border, to tone down and anchor some of that wooly puffiness before it gets de-furred and washed and properly photographed.But for now, I can use it as a big warm blanket.
#SlowQuilts should be a tag for #spoonies :-)

Genuine question for the Spoonies, mobile devs, and FOSS people of the fediverse:
I'm currently sitting on an Android project that is ~85% ready for release to the public. It's a medication tracking app. Scheduling, refill reminders, notifications, etc.
- fully FOSS
- no AI involvement
- no account creation
- no unnecessary permissions
- doesn't harvest your dataThe intent is to make it available for free. I would happily accept tips and donations toward support and maintenance, or a Pay-What-You-Want model. So the question is, what would you be willing to do to support?
